Where to Eat the Best Jambalaya in New Orleans | Eater New Orleans

"A neighborhood fixture since 1990, Joey K’s is a down-home spot, known for classic red beans and fresh po’ boys. Geared to the budget-minded, there are daily specials and jambalaya always on the menu, priced at $5.95 for a side." - Beth D’Addono
